Comprehending the ÖSD B2 Exam Structure
The ÖSD B2 exam assesses a prospect's capability to interact plainly and particularly on a broad variety of topics. At this level, students are anticipated to understand the main points of complicated texts and interact with native speakers with a degree of fluency that makes routine interaction rather possible without strain for either party.
The exam is divided into two primary modules: Written (Lesen, Hören, Schreiben) and Oral (Sprechen). Candidates can take these modules separately or together.
Table 1: Overview of the ÖSD B2 Exam Components
| Module | Sub-test | Duration | Focus Areas |
|---|---|---|---|
| Written | Reading (Lesen) | 90 minutes | Understanding of genuine texts, browsing for info. |
| Composed | Listening (Hören) | Approx. 30 minutes | Comprehending standard German and numerous dialects in context. |
| Written | Writing (Schreiben) | 90 minutes | Writing a formal letter and an argumentative essay/commentary. |
| Oral | Speaking (Sprechen) | 15-- 20 minutes | Delivering a presentation and participating in a conversation. |

3. Exposure to Standard and Varied Vocabulary
The ÖSD is unique because it consists of linguistic variations from Austria, Germany, and Switzerland (pluricentricity). Quality simulations guarantee that candidates are exposed to these variations, ensuring they are not caught off guard by local nuances in the Listening part.

The Writing Section (Schreiben)
The writing simulation is frequently the most transformative for students. It needs the production of two unique texts:
- A Formal Correspondence: Usually a letter of complaint or a demand for details.
- An Opinion Piece: A response to a specific subject or a set of data.
Table 2: Writing Task Requirements
| Job Type | Target Length | Key Assessment Criteria |
|---|---|---|
| Official Letter | Approximate. 120 words | Politeness, proper salutations, clearness of the demand. |
| Argumentative Essay | Approximate. 180 words | Structure, use of adapters, depth of argument. |

Preparation Checklist for the ÖSD B2
To maximize the advantages of an online simulation, prospects should follow a structured preparation path.
- Grammar Foundations: Ensure a strong grasp of passive voice, subjunctive II (Konjunktiv II), and intricate nominalizations.
- Connectors and Cohesion: Practice utilizing "zwar ... aber," "einerseits ... andererseits," and "infolge."
- Cultural Context: Familiarize with social problems common in German-speaking countries, such as environmental management, digitalization, and the education system.
- Mock Speaking Sessions: Use the simulation's speaking triggers to record themselves and analyze their fluency and pronunciation.

What is the passing rating for the ÖSD B2?
To pass the exam, a prospect should attain a minimum of 60% of the total points in each module. If a prospect passes only one module (e.g., the Written module), they get a partial certificate and can take the remaining module at a later date.
